I am considering buying a used 2009 iMac 20" intel core2duo.

It is from a personal owner. Includes the following:
Fresh install of OSX 10.6 Snow Leopard.
Comes with Microsoft Office for Mac 2010, iLife 09, iWork 09, mouse, keyboard and OS disks.

The specs are as follows:
20" LCD display
Intel Core2Duo 2.0 ghz
2GB RAM
250GB HDD
Generation Build: iMac 7.1
L2 Cache 4mb Bus 800mhz
This machine is no longer eligible for Apple Care.
I am new to Apple (currently pc user "windows xp")
I am returning to college and need an update all together. Family members have an Apple computer.
My question is should I be concerned if this is out of Apple Care eligibility?
They are asking $650 for this used unit. No blemishes, no dead pixels, no downloads other than what is mentioned. No games played, etc.

What should my concern and questions be on a used purchase? Is the price high for this model year?

Any advice or feedback would be greatly appreciated. Thank you.

Check it out on this site Mac2Sell and comparable units selling on eBay and Craig's list. Also, there is no such application as Mac Office 2010. It may be Mac Office 2008 or the new 2011. Office 2010 is a Windows version.

The price is fine, and when you say OS discs, do you mean the original install discs? If so that is great. And remember if a seller is 'asking' x amount, you may be able to get it a tad cheaper.

Ask to see it running and run Verify Disk in Disk Utility and run DVD/CD discs through the machine.
